Why the motor is entitled to regular attention

Most people consider the garage door motor as a secured box that either functions or does not. In technique, it becomes part of a system that alters with age and usage. Springs deteriorate, rollers put on, tracks shift, seals solidify, and remotes or wise controls can become undependable. If the door needs to stress to relocate, the electric motor really feels that pressure every single time it opens up or shuts. In time, that added tons can shorten the life of the opener and create the sort of periodic mistakes that are challenging to detect at the most awful feasible moment.

What a healthy garage door electric motor seems and really feels like

A well-maintained electric motor need to feel consistent. The door must relocate without fierce shuddering, the opener should not seem like it is under strain, and the cycle must begin and end without delay. Little variants are normal. Climate, lubrication, and age can influence sound. What must stand apart is an adjustment from the door's typical behaviour.

An abrupt increase in noise commonly indicates friction or inequality rather than an electric motor mistake alone. An electric motor that work might be responding to dry rollers, misaligned tracks, or a door that no longer sits square in its framework. If the door opens up partway and turns around, that can be a safety and security response, yet it can additionally signify resistance in the system. If the remote array changes greatly, the concern might be control-related as opposed to mechanical. Excellent maintenance is partly about discovering these patterns early sufficient to address them before they come to be emergency repairs.

Preventive upkeep for garage doors starts with the whole opening

The expression precautionary upkeep for garage doors sounds technological, yet the work itself is simple. The electric motor is just one component of the picture. Before touching the opener, check the door's course and the problem of the opening itself. Queensland and Brisbane assistance both tension monitoring seals, door frames, and the home envelope prior to tornados. That advice equates directly to garage doors.

Look at the weather condition seals along all-time low and around the sides. If they have actually hardened, fractured, or pulled away, the door may no longer close snugly. Gaps can let in water, wind-driven particles, and pressure changes that put added stress on the system. Check the track line for evident bends or particles. Check out the door panels for damages and the structure for movement. A door that no more sits cleanly in the opening will certainly make the motor work more difficult than necessary.

When repair services relocate beyond regular care

There is a clear distinction in between maintenance and repair. Maintenance keeps a healthy and balanced system healthy and balanced. Repair repairs a mistake that is already impacting efficiency. Once the electric motor begins stalling, the door quits mid-cycle, or the system repetitively reverses without a clear cause, repair work may be required. That is especially real if the door has actually begun to drag as a result of a springtime, cable, track, or panel issue.

The phrase how to repair a garage door gets searched usually, but it can lead homeowners right into job that is much better entrusted to trained hands. Garage door systems keep significant tension, specifically in springs and related equipment. Even where a fault appears small, the underlying reason might involve elements that can be unsafe to change without appropriate expertise and tools. An electric motor problem may appear electrical when the real issue is mechanical resistance. Swapping the opener alone will not repair a door that is out of balance.

The most safe technique is to separate what can be observed from what should be managed professionally. Home owners can notice modifications, maintain the location clean, evaluate the door's movement, and make certain seals and frames remain in practical problem. Once the issue moves into springtime stress, wire concerns, or anything that maintains the door from moving usually, professional service is the reasonable path.

Signs the electric motor may be carrying too much load

A garage door motor normally offers caution indicators long prior to failure. The challenge is that those indications are simple to disregard when life is active. A door that begins slower than typical, closes erratically, or needs additional help from the opener may be telling you the system is under load.

One of one of the most typical reasons is a door that has actually drifted out of equilibrium. Another is friction from neglected rollers or tracks. Worn seals can add resistance also, especially if the door is dragging at the bottom. If the electric motor is continuously making up for these concerns, it will certainly mature much faster. That is why maintenance job is best done early, while the opener still has adequate ability to run comfortably.

Noise patterns can be exposing. A healthy and balanced system often tends to have a familiar rhythm. A stretched electric motor frequently produces a harsher beginning, a longer time out, or a coating that sounds unwilling. Those modifications may seem small, however they matter. The electric motor needs to not need to deal with the door every day. If it does, failing becomes an issue of timing.
